

Santiago Wanderers Women Claim Vital Away Win Over Universidad de Concepción
In a tightly contested Chilean Women's Division 1 fixture on Sunday, 26 July 2026, Santiago Wanderers (w) secured a crucial 1–0 victory away at Universidad de Concepción Women. The lone goal proved enough to lift the visitors to a valuable three points on the road, leaving the home side searching for answers after a frustrating afternoon at the Estadio Municipal de Concepción.
